Mastering German Proficiency: A Comprehensive Guide to the OSD Certificate

In a progressively globalized world, the ability to communicate in numerous languages has actually ended up being a cornerstone of expert and academic success. Amongst the most influential languages in Europe is German, serving as the primary tongue for financial powerhouses like Austria, Germany, and Switzerland. For people seeking to verify their German language skills for residency, work, or greater education, the Österreichisches Sprachdiplom Deutsch (OSD)-- popularly referred to as the OSD Certificate-- stands as one of the most prominent and globally acknowledged qualifications.

This thorough guide checks out the nuances of the OSD Certificate, its different levels, the exam structure, and the useful benefits of acquiring this credential.


What is the OSD Certificate?

The OSD (Austrian Language Diploma German) is a state-approved examination and assessment system for German as a Foreign Language and German as a Second Language. Founded in 1994 on the initiative of the Austrian Federal Ministries, the OSD is headquartered in Vienna. While its origins are Austrian, the certificate is developed to show the pluricentric nature of the German language. This implies it acknowledges and incorporates the linguistic variations of German spoken in Austria, Germany, and Switzerland.

The OSD examinations are strictly aligned with the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R), making sure that the credentials is comprehended and appreciated throughout worldwide borders.

Why Seek OSD Certification?

There are several compelling reasons for non-native speakers to pursue an OSD Certificate. Because the assessments follow worldwide requirements, they are extensively accepted by governmental authorities, universities, and economic sector companies.

  1. Residency and Citizenship: In Austria, the OSD certificate is mandatory for various types of residence authorizations and is a requirement for acquiring Austrian citizenship.
  2. University Admission: Most universities in Austria and numerous in Germany and Switzerland accept OSD certificates at the B2 or C1 level as evidence of sufficient language proficiency for enrollment.
  3. Expert Growth: For experts in fields such as healthcare, engineering, or tourist, an OSD certificate acts as objective proof of their capability to work successfully in a German-speaking office.
  4. Worldwide Recognition: The OSD Certifikat belongs to ALTE (Association of Language Testers in Europe), which ensures the quality and international comparability of the tests.

The OSD Levels and Modules

The OSD uses a wide variety of tests tailored to different age groups and goals. These variety from basic interaction skills (A1) to near-native proficiency (C2).

Overview of OSD Certificate Levels

The following table details the primary OSD levels and their common target audiences.

A2OSD Zertifikat A2Primary usersSimple communication; integration requirements.
B1OSD ÖSD Zertifikat B1Intermediate usersIndependence in daily life; basic professional requirements.
B2OSD Zertifikat B2Upper-intermediate usersEntryway to numerous technical colleges; complex work environment jobs.
C1OSD Zertifikat C1Advanced usersUniversity entryway; scholastic research and high-level tasks.
C2OSD Zertifikat C2Mastery/ ProficiencyNear-native fluency; teaching German as a foreign language.

Specialized OSD Exams

Beyond the basic levels, the OSD provides specialized accreditations:

  • OSD KID: Designed for children and adolescents aged 10 to 14.
  • OSD Integration Exams: These examinations (at levels A1, A2, and B1) combine language screening with knowledge of Austrian values and society, particularly for migrants seeking residency.
  • Service German: Specialized tests at the C2 level focusing on the financial and business linguistic landscape.

The Structure of the Examination

The OSD examinations are developed to test four core competencies: Reading, Listening, Writing, and Speaking. Depending on the level, the exam may be modular, meaning the written and oral components can be taken and passed independently.

Exam Components and Duration

The period and complexity of the exam boost with each level. Below is a basic breakdown of what candidates can expect during the screening process.

Exam ComponentDescription of TasksEstimated Time (Level B2)
ReadingUnderstanding various texts (news posts, sales brochures, ads) and answering understanding concerns.90 minutes
ListeningListening to dialogues, radio broadcasts, or discussions and recognizing crucial information.30 minutes
ComposingMaking structured texts such as official letters, e-mails, or essays based on specific prompts.90 minutes
SpeakingTaking part in a discussion, making a brief discussion, or engaging in a dispute with an examiner.15-- 20 minutes

The Modular System

For levels like B1, B2, and C1, the OSD utilizes a modular technique. This is extremely beneficial for candidates since if a participant passes the "Reading" and "Listening" modules however fails "Writing," they just need to repeat the Writing module within a particular timeframe to receive the complete certificate.


Getting ready for the OSD Exam

Success in the OSD exam requires more than simply general language understanding; it needs familiarity with the particular format and kinds of concerns utilized by the inspectors.

Technique and Tips

  • Design Tests: Candidates should practice utilizing main OSD model tests. These supply a practical sense of the timing and the trouble of the jobs.
  • Focus on Pluricentricity: While standard High German (Hochdeutsch) is the basis, being conscious of Austrian vocabulary (e.g., Jänner rather of Januar) is useful, particularly for the listening parts taped in Austria.
  • Time Management: During the writing and reading sections, time is the biggest opponent. Prospects must practice skimming and scanning strategies to discover details rapidly.
  • Consistency: Language acquisition is a marathon. Daily immersion through German-speaking podcasts, news outlets (like ORF or DW), and conversation practice is essential for the Speaking module.

Registration and Results

To take the exam, candidates must sign up at a certified OSD examination center. There are over 400 centers worldwide.

  1. Recognition: A valid passport or official ID is required for registration and on the day of the exam.
  2. Costs: Examination fees differ depending upon the nation and the level of the exam.
  3. Results: Typically, outcomes are readily available within 4 to 6 weeks. Upon passing, the prospect gets a hard-copy diploma, which has no expiration date (though some institutions might need a certificate that is not older than two years).

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: Is the OSD certificate legitimate in Germany?A: Yes. The OSD certificate is recognized in Germany, Austria, and Switzerland for university admission and by different companies. Specifically, the OSD B1 Zertifikat is established in cooperation with the Goethe-Institut and corresponds their B1 exam.

Q: How lots of times can I retake the exam?A: There is no limit to the number of times a candidate can retake an OSD exam. However, prospects need to pay the complete or modular cost for each attempt.

Q: Can I take the OSD exam online?A: Currently, OSD examinations need to be taken at authorized, physical assessment centers to guarantee the integrity of the screening environment and the identity of the prospects.

Q: What is the distinction in between OSD and the Goethe-Zertifikat?A: Both are globally recognized certificates. The primary distinction depends on the organization: OSD is based in Austria, while Goethe is based in Germany. The OSD often includes more Austrian and Swiss linguistic variations in its materials compared to the Goethe-Zertifikat.

Q: Is there an age limitation for the examinations?A: General OSD examinations are normally suggested for candidates aged 16 and older. For more youthful learners, the OSD KID (ages 10-14) is more proper.
